2010 FIFA World Cup --- CONCACAF weekend wrap, and preview of USMNT's next match
This weekend, Mexico was not yet able to confirm their place amongst the six nations who will comprise the CONCACAF final round of qualifying for the 2010 FIFA World Cup, due to a surprising loss at Jamaica. However, both the USA and Costa Rica solidified their leads as the first two teams in...
With two matches left to go in the semifinal round, Mexico should have no further problems, and the USMNT can rest easy, using new players and more experimental lineups for their matches versus Trinidad and Tobago and Guatemala.

MEXICO @ JAMAICA,
In this weekend's CONCACAF semifinal round of qualifying, Mexico was stunned by Jamaica at "The Office" in Kingston. The Reggae Boyz pulled off a 1-0 victory; Mexico, which had maximum points from its first three Group 2 matches, thus failed to clinch a berth in the final round...
